Introduction to Tire Rotation

Tire rotation involves moving each tire to a different position on the vehicle to ensure that all four tires wear evenly. This process is vital because tires do not wear at the same rate due to various factors such as driving habits, road conditions, and the weight distribution of the vehicle. Uneven tread wear can lead to reduced traction, poor handling, and increased risk of tire failure, which makes regular tire rotation a critical maintenance task.

Patterns of Tire Rotation

There are several patterns of tire rotation, and the correct one for your vehicle depends on the type of tires you have and the drivetrain of your vehicle (front-wheel drive, rear-wheel drive, all-wheel drive, or four-wheel drive). The most common patterns include the rearward cross, forward cross, side-to-side, and rearward cross with a twist for directional tires.

Rearward Cross Pattern

This is one of the most common tire rotation patterns. It involves moving the rear tires to the front but on the opposite side (right rear to left front and left rear to right front), and the front tires to the rear on the same side (right front to right rear and left front to left rear).

Forward Cross Pattern

Similar to the rearward cross but in reverse, the forward cross involves moving the front tires to the rear on the opposite side and the rear tires to the front on the same side. This pattern is less common but can be recommended for certain types of vehicles.

Step-by-Step Guide to Rotating Tires

While the exact steps can vary depending on your vehicle and the tire rotation pattern you’re using, here’s a general guide:

  1. Check your vehicle’s manual to find out the recommended tire rotation pattern for your specific vehicle.
  2. Record the current tread depth of each tire to monitor wear over time.
  3. Loosen the lug nuts of the tires before you jack up the vehicle to make them easier to remove.
  4. Jack up the vehicle and support it with jack stands for safety.
  5. Remove the tires and rotate them according to your chosen pattern.
  6. Reinstall the tires and hand tighten the lug nuts.
  7. Lower the vehicle and then tighten the lug nuts in a star pattern to ensure even pressure.

Tire Rotation Interval

The frequency of tire rotation depends on the vehicle manufacturer’s recommendations, which can usually be found in the owner’s manual. Typically, tires should be rotated every 5,000 to 8,000 miles. However, this interval can vary based on driving conditions. For example, aggressive driving or driving in harsh conditions may require more frequent tire rotations.

Can I use tire rotation to fix uneven wear on my tires?

While tire rotation can help to distribute wear more evenly across all four tires, it may not be enough to fix existing uneven wear. If uneven wear patterns are already present, it’s essential to identify and address the underlying cause of the wear, rather than simply rotating the tires. Common causes of uneven wear include improper tire inflation, misaligned wheels, and worn or damaged suspension components. By addressing these underlying issues, drivers can help to prevent further uneven wear and extend the life of their tires.

In some cases, tire rotation can be used to help repair minor uneven wear, such as feathering or cupping. By rotating the tires to a different position, drivers can help to redistribute the wear and prevent further damage. However, in severe cases of uneven wear, it may be necessary to replace the affected tires or perform more extensive repairs. It’s essential to consult a professional mechanic to determine the best course of action for your specific vehicle and to develop a plan to prevent further uneven wear.
